"""Analytic surface definitions for yapCAD.
This module provides native analytic surface representations that store
parametric definitions rather than (or in addition to) tessellated meshes.
These surfaces can be evaluated at arbitrary (u, v) parameters and tessellated
on demand.
Surface types:
- PlaneSurface: infinite plane defined by point and normal
- SphereSurface: sphere defined by center and radius
- CylinderSurface: cylinder defined by axis, radius, and height bounds
- ConeSurface: cone defined by apex, axis, half-angle, and height bounds
- TorusSurface: torus defined by center, axis, major/minor radii
Each surface stores:
- Parameter domain (u, v bounds)
- Local coordinate system (origin, axis)
- Geometric parameters (radii, angles, etc.)
- Optional tessellation cache
Copyright (c) 2025 Richard DeVaul
MIT License
"""

#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
# Sphere Surface
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
[docs]
def sphere_surface(center, radius, *, u_range=(0.0, 2*pi), v_range=(-pi/2, pi/2)):
"""Create an analytic sphere surface.
The sphere is parameterized as:
- u: longitude angle (0 to 2*pi)
- v: latitude angle (-pi/2 to pi/2)
Parameters
----------
center : point
Center of the sphere.
radius : float
Radius of the sphere.
u_range : tuple, optional
Longitude parameter range (default (0, 2*pi)).
v_range : tuple, optional
Latitude parameter range (default (-pi/2, pi/2)).
Returns
-------
list
Sphere surface definition: ['sphere_surface', center, metadata_dict]
"""
if isinstance(center, (list, tuple)) and len(center) >= 3:
cen = point(center[0], center[1], center[2])
else:
cen = point(center)
if radius <= 0:
raise ValueError("Radius must be positive")
meta = {
'radius': float(radius),
'u_range': tuple(u_range),
'v_range': tuple(v_range),
}
return ['sphere_surface', cen, meta]
[docs]
def is_sphere_surface(obj):
"""Return True if obj is a sphere surface."""
return (isinstance(obj, list) and len(obj) == 3 and obj[0] == 'sphere_surface'
and ispoint(obj[1]) and isinstance(obj[2], dict) and 'radius' in obj[2])
[docs]
def evaluate_sphere_surface(surf, u, v):
"""Evaluate a point on a sphere surface at parameters (u, v).
Parameters
----------
surf : sphere_surface
The sphere surface.
u : float
Longitude angle (radians).
v : float
Latitude angle (radians).
Returns
-------
point
The point on the surface.
"""
if not is_sphere_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a sphere surface")
center = surf[1]
r = surf[2]['radius']
# Spherical to Cartesian
cos_v = cos(v)
x = center[0] + r * cos_v * cos(u)
y = center[1] + r * cos_v * sin(u)
z = center[2] + r * sin(v)
return point(x, y, z)
[docs]
def sphere_surface_normal(surf, u, v):
"""Return the outward normal vector at (u, v) on a sphere surface."""
if not is_sphere_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a sphere surface")
cos_v = cos(v)
nx = cos_v * cos(u)
ny = cos_v * sin(u)
nz = sin(v)
return [nx, ny, nz, 0.0]

#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
# Torus Surface
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
[docs]
def torus_surface(center, axis_direction, major_radius, minor_radius, *,
u_range=(0.0, 2*pi), v_range=(0.0, 2*pi)):
"""Create an analytic torus surface.
The torus is parameterized as:
- u: angle around the major circle (0 to 2*pi)
- v: angle around the minor circle (0 to 2*pi)
Parameters
----------
center : point
Center of the torus.
axis_direction : vector
Direction of the torus axis (will be normalized).
major_radius : float
Major radius (distance from center to tube center).
minor_radius : float
Minor radius (tube radius).
u_range : tuple, optional
Major angle parameter range (default (0, 2*pi)).
v_range : tuple, optional
Minor angle parameter range (default (0, 2*pi)).
Returns
-------
list
Torus surface definition.
"""
if isinstance(center, (list, tuple)) and len(center) >= 3:
cen = point(center[0], center[1], center[2])
else:
cen = point(center)
# Normalize axis direction
ax, ay, az = float(axis_direction[0]), float(axis_direction[1]), float(axis_direction[2])
mag = sqrt(ax*ax + ay*ay + az*az)
if mag < epsilon:
raise ValueError("Axis direction cannot be zero")
axis = [ax/mag, ay/mag, az/mag, 0.0]
if major_radius <= 0 or minor_radius <= 0:
raise ValueError("Radii must be positive")
if minor_radius >= major_radius:
raise ValueError("Minor radius must be less than major radius")
# Compute radial reference direction
if abs(axis[2]) < 0.9:
ref = [axis[1], -axis[0], 0.0, 0.0]
else:
ref = [0.0, axis[2], -axis[1], 0.0]
ref_mag = sqrt(ref[0]**2 + ref[1]**2 + ref[2]**2)
ref = [ref[0]/ref_mag, ref[1]/ref_mag, ref[2]/ref_mag, 0.0]
meta = {
'axis': axis,
'major_radius': float(major_radius),
'minor_radius': float(minor_radius),
'ref_direction': ref,
'u_range': tuple(u_range),
'v_range': tuple(v_range),
}
return ['torus_surface', cen, meta]
[docs]
def is_torus_surface(obj):
"""Return True if obj is a torus surface."""
return (isinstance(obj, list) and len(obj) == 3 and obj[0] == 'torus_surface'
and ispoint(obj[1]) and isinstance(obj[2], dict)
and 'major_radius' in obj[2] and 'minor_radius' in obj[2])
[docs]
def evaluate_torus_surface(surf, u, v):
"""Evaluate a point on a torus surface at parameters (u, v).
Parameters
----------
surf : torus_surface
The torus surface.
u : float
Major angle (radians).
v : float
Minor angle (radians).
Returns
-------
point
The point on the surface.
"""
if not is_torus_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a torus surface")
center = surf[1]
meta = surf[2]
axis = meta['axis']
R = meta['major_radius']
r = meta['minor_radius']
ref = meta['ref_direction']
# Compute perpendicular directions
cross = [
axis[1]*ref[2] - axis[2]*ref[1],
axis[2]*ref[0] - axis[0]*ref[2],
axis[0]*ref[1] - axis[1]*ref[0]
]
cos_u = cos(u)
sin_u = sin(u)
cos_v = cos(v)
sin_v = sin(v)
# Direction from center to tube center
dir_x = ref[0] * cos_u + cross[0] * sin_u
dir_y = ref[1] * cos_u + cross[1] * sin_u
dir_z = ref[2] * cos_u + cross[2] * sin_u
# Point = center + (R + r*cos(v))*dir + r*sin(v)*axis
factor = R + r * cos_v
x = center[0] + factor * dir_x + r * sin_v * axis[0]
y = center[1] + factor * dir_y + r * sin_v * axis[1]
z = center[2] + factor * dir_z + r * sin_v * axis[2]
return point(x, y, z)
[docs]
def torus_surface_normal(surf, u, v):
"""Return the outward normal vector at (u, v) on a torus surface."""
if not is_torus_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a torus surface")
meta = surf[2]
axis = meta['axis']
ref = meta['ref_direction']
cross = [
axis[1]*ref[2] - axis[2]*ref[1],
axis[2]*ref[0] - axis[0]*ref[2],
axis[0]*ref[1] - axis[1]*ref[0]
]
cos_u = cos(u)
sin_u = sin(u)
cos_v = cos(v)
sin_v = sin(v)
# Direction from center to tube center
dir_x = ref[0] * cos_u + cross[0] * sin_u
dir_y = ref[1] * cos_u + cross[1] * sin_u
dir_z = ref[2] * cos_u + cross[2] * sin_u
# Normal = cos(v)*dir + sin(v)*axis
return [
cos_v * dir_x + sin_v * axis[0],
cos_v * dir_y + sin_v * axis[1],
cos_v * dir_z + sin_v * axis[2],
0.0
]
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
# NURBS/B-Spline Surface
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
[docs]
def bspline_surface(control_points, u_knots, v_knots, u_degree, v_degree, *,
weights=None, u_range=None, v_range=None):
"""Create a NURBS/B-spline surface.
The surface is defined by a grid of control points, knot vectors in both
parameter directions, and optional weights (for rational B-splines).
Parameters
----------
control_points : list of list of points
2D grid of control points [v_rows][u_cols]. Each point is [x, y, z] or [x, y, z, w].
u_knots : list of float
Knot vector in u direction.
v_knots : list of float
Knot vector in v direction.
u_degree : int
Degree of the B-spline in u direction.
v_degree : int
Degree of the B-spline in v direction.
weights : list of list of float, optional
Weights for rational B-splines. If None, all weights are 1.0 (non-rational).
u_range : tuple, optional
Parameter range in u direction. Defaults to (min(u_knots), max(u_knots)).
v_range : tuple, optional
Parameter range in v direction. Defaults to (min(v_knots), max(v_knots)).
Returns
-------
list
B-spline surface definition: ['bspline_surface', control_points, metadata_dict]
"""
# Validate dimensions
n_v = len(control_points)
if n_v < 2:
raise ValueError("Need at least 2 rows of control points")
n_u = len(control_points[0])
if n_u < 2:
raise ValueError("Need at least 2 columns of control points")
for row in control_points:
if len(row) != n_u:
raise ValueError("All rows must have the same number of control points")
# Convert control points to standard format
cpts = []
for row in control_points:
cpts_row = []
for cp in row:
if len(cp) >= 3:
cpts_row.append([float(cp[0]), float(cp[1]), float(cp[2]), 1.0])
else:
raise ValueError("Control points must have at least 3 coordinates")
cpts.append(cpts_row)
# Validate knot vectors
u_knots = [float(k) for k in u_knots]
v_knots = [float(k) for k in v_knots]
expected_u_knots = n_u + u_degree + 1
expected_v_knots = n_v + v_degree + 1
if len(u_knots) != expected_u_knots:
raise ValueError(f"u_knots should have {expected_u_knots} elements, got {len(u_knots)}")
if len(v_knots) != expected_v_knots:
raise ValueError(f"v_knots should have {expected_v_knots} elements, got {len(v_knots)}")
# Handle weights
if weights is None:
w = [[1.0] * n_u for _ in range(n_v)]
else:
w = [[float(weights[j][i]) for i in range(n_u)] for j in range(n_v)]
# Default parameter ranges from knot vectors
if u_range is None:
u_range = (u_knots[u_degree], u_knots[n_u])
if v_range is None:
v_range = (v_knots[v_degree], v_knots[n_v])
meta = {
'u_knots': u_knots,
'v_knots': v_knots,
'u_degree': int(u_degree),
'v_degree': int(v_degree),
'weights': w,
'n_u': n_u,
'n_v': n_v,
'u_range': tuple(u_range),
'v_range': tuple(v_range),
}
return ['bspline_surface', cpts, meta]
[docs]
def is_bspline_surface(obj):
"""Return True if obj is a B-spline surface."""
return (isinstance(obj, list) and len(obj) == 3 and obj[0] == 'bspline_surface'
and isinstance(obj[1], list) and isinstance(obj[2], dict)
and 'u_knots' in obj[2] and 'v_knots' in obj[2])
def _bspline_basis(knots, i, p, u):
"""Compute B-spline basis function N_{i,p}(u) using Cox-de Boor recursion.
Parameters
----------
knots : list of float
Knot vector.
i : int
Basis function index.
p : int
Degree.
u : float
Parameter value.
Returns
-------
float
Basis function value.
"""
if p == 0:
# Base case: piecewise constant
if knots[i] <= u < knots[i + 1]:
return 1.0
# Handle end of knot span
if i + 1 == len(knots) - 1 and u == knots[i + 1]:
return 1.0
return 0.0
# Recursive case
N1 = 0.0
denom1 = knots[i + p] - knots[i]
if denom1 > 1e-12:
N1 = ((u - knots[i]) / denom1) * _bspline_basis(knots, i, p - 1, u)
N2 = 0.0
denom2 = knots[i + p + 1] - knots[i + 1]
if denom2 > 1e-12:
N2 = ((knots[i + p + 1] - u) / denom2) * _bspline_basis(knots, i + 1, p - 1, u)
return N1 + N2
[docs]
def evaluate_bspline_surface(surf, u, v):
"""Evaluate a point on a B-spline surface at parameters (u, v).
Parameters
----------
surf : bspline_surface
The B-spline surface.
u, v : float
Parameter values.
Returns
-------
point
The point on the surface.
"""
if not is_bspline_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a B-spline surface")
cpts = surf[1]
meta = surf[2]
u_knots = meta['u_knots']
v_knots = meta['v_knots']
p = meta['u_degree']
q = meta['v_degree']
weights = meta['weights']
n_u = meta['n_u']
n_v = meta['n_v']
# Compute weighted sum
x, y, z, w_sum = 0.0, 0.0, 0.0, 0.0
for j in range(n_v):
Nv = _bspline_basis(v_knots, j, q, v)
if Nv == 0.0:
continue
for i in range(n_u):
Nu = _bspline_basis(u_knots, i, p, u)
if Nu == 0.0:
continue
wij = weights[j][i]
basis = Nu * Nv * wij
cp = cpts[j][i]
x += basis * cp[0]
y += basis * cp[1]
z += basis * cp[2]
w_sum += basis
if w_sum < 1e-12:
# Fallback: return first control point
return point(cpts[0][0][0], cpts[0][0][1], cpts[0][0][2])
return point(x / w_sum, y / w_sum, z / w_sum)
[docs]
def bspline_surface_normal(surf, u, v, delta=1e-6):
"""Return the normal vector at (u, v) on a B-spline surface.
Computed via finite differences of partial derivatives.
"""
if not is_bspline_surface(surf):
raise ValueError("Not a B-spline surface")
meta = surf[2]
u_range = meta['u_range']
v_range = meta['v_range']
# Clamp delta to stay in bounds
du = min(delta, (u_range[1] - u_range[0]) * 0.01)
dv = min(delta, (v_range[1] - v_range[0]) * 0.01)
# Sample points for partial derivatives
p0 = evaluate_bspline_surface(surf, u, v)
pu = evaluate_bspline_surface(surf, min(u + du, u_range[1]), v)
pv = evaluate_bspline_surface(surf, u, min(v + dv, v_range[1]))
# Tangent vectors
tu = [(pu[i] - p0[i]) / du for i in range(3)]
tv = [(pv[i] - p0[i]) / dv for i in range(3)]
# Normal = tu x tv
nx = tu[1] * tv[2] - tu[2] * tv[1]
ny = tu[2] * tv[0] - tu[0] * tv[2]
nz = tu[0] * tv[1] - tu[1] * tv[0]
# Normalize
mag = sqrt(nx * nx + ny * ny + nz * nz)
if mag < 1e-12:
return [0.0, 0.0, 1.0, 0.0]
return [nx / mag, ny / mag, nz / mag, 0.0]
